This 13-week Registered Respiratory Therapist (RRT) contract offers the opportunity to practice in a Skilled Nursing Facility (SNF) located in vibrant Atlanta, Georgia. As one of the Southeast’s most dynamic cities, Atlanta combines the energy of a major metropolitan area with the charm of tree-lined neighborhoods and abundant green spaces. You can explore world-class attractions such as the Georgia Aquarium, the Atlanta Botanical Garden, and nearby Stone Mountain Park, enjoy a thriving restaurant and arts scene, and take advantage of easy access to festivals, sports events, and cultural experiences throughout the year. Atlanta is a major healthcare hub, home to many respected hospitals, universities, and medical centers. Working here allows you to build your resume in a competitive market, expand your clinical exposure, and connect with a strong professional community in respiratory therapy and post-acute care. The city’s diverse population and broad healthcare network make this an excellent setting for growing your skills and exploring future career opportunities. In this role, you will provide respiratory care services to adult and geriatric patients in a SNF environment. Typical patients may include those recovering from acute hospitalizations, managing chronic respiratory conditions such as COPD, or requiring ongoing respiratory support as part of long-term or post-acute care. You will collaborate closely with nursing staff, physicians, rehabilitation therapists, and case managers to deliver safe, evidence-based care that supports each patient’s functional recovery and quality of life. A typical day may involve assessing patients’ respiratory status, administering aerosol and oxygen therapies, providing bronchial hygiene techniques, monitoring pulse oximetry and other respiratory parameters, and contributing to care plans. You may assist with tracheostomy care and other respiratory-related procedures appropriate to the SNF setting, while ensuring accurate and timely documentation in the facility’s electronic medical record system. You will also play a key role in patient and family education, helping them understand respiratory equipment and home care instructions as they prepare for eventual transitions from the facility. The position is structured as a full-time contract of 5 eight-hour day shifts per week, for a total of 40 hours, over 8 weeks. Patient ratios and caseloads are designed to allow you to provide thorough, attentive care while working as part of a supportive interdisciplinary team. The facility emphasizes collaboration, communication, and patient-centered care, offering an environment where your expertise as an RRT is valued and where you can contribute meaningfully to patient outcomes. This assignment is ideal for an experienced RRT who enjoys working with medically complex patients, values a team-focused culture, and is interested in experiencing life and work in a major Southern city. This Travel RRT position in Atlanta, GA is designed for professionals with active RRT credentials, BLS and ACLS certifications, and bronchoscopy experience. You will perform top procedures including nebs, inhalers, NIPPV, ventilation, and HFNC. The most common equipment includes Hamilton Ventilators (G5, C1, MR1), V60, V30, and Vapotherm. Your responsibilities include delivering respiratory care, managing advanced ventilator support, and collaborating with interdisciplinary teams. Strong critical-thinking and patient assessment skills are essential 1. Atlanta offers vibrant neighborhoods, diverse dining, and plenty of outdoor recreation. Registered Respiratory Therapist jobs in Asheville, NC offer you the chance to make a real impact in a vibrant city known for its scenic Blue Ridge Mountain views, thriving arts scene, and outdoor recreation. As a Registered Respiratory Therapist, you will provide care to patients requiring various types of respiratory support, including critical, emergency, and general therapy. Your responsibilities include performing and documenting patient assessments, monitoring breath sounds, airway patency, and cuff pressure, and supporting organizational improvement by teaching and managing resources for patient care. You may also participate in infant transport and coll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to ensure optimal patient outcomes. A typical day involves assessing patients, delivering respiratory treatments, and responding to emergencies as needed.You will work with a diverse patient population and may rotate through different shifts, including nights and weekends. To qualify, you should be a Registered Respiratory Therapist with the appropriate state licensure and relevant clinical experience. Strong assessment, documentation, and communication skills are essential.

Similar Cities to Birmingham, Alabama, for Adult Respiratory Therapists: Opportunities, Lifestyle, and Pay Comparisons

Memphis, Tennessee, presents a similar environment for Adult Respiratory Therapists compared to Birmingham, Alabama. The job market for respiratory therapists in Memphis shows comparable pay ranges, typically falling within the same $60,000 to $70,000 annual salary bracket that is common in Birmingham. The cost of living in Memphis is generally lower, which can translate into more affordable housing options, especially in suburban areas that still provide access to urban amenities. The work environment in healthcare settings in Memphis mirrors that of Birmingham, characterized by a strong emphasis on patient care in a friendly atmosphere. In terms of lifestyle, Memphis offers rich cultural experiences, especially in music and food, including famous barbecue joints, historical sites, and vibrant arts scenes, making it a dynamic place to live.

Similar to Birmingham, Jacksonville, Florida, also has a thriving healthcare community, particularly for respiratory therapists. The salary range is comparable to that of Birmingham, with professionals typically earning between $58,000 and $72,000 per year. Jacksonville boasts a competitive cost of living while offering various housing options, from coastal condos to suburban single-family homes, appealing to a wide range of residents. Additionally, licensed respiratory therapists find a supportive work environment at local hospitals and rehabilitation centers. The city’s climate is warmer and more humid than Birmingham, with plenty of outdoor recreational opportunities like the beach and parks, along with cultural attractions, making it an attractive lifestyle choice.

Tulsa, Oklahoma, offers another alternative that aligns closely with Birmingham regarding job prospects for Adult Respiratory Therapists. The average salary is similar, ranging from $58,000 to $70,000, and the overall cost of living is lower than in Birmingham, allowing for decent housing affordability. In Tulsa, the healthcare environment is collaborative, with many opportunities for professional development and specialization. The city is known for its rich history and vibrant art scene, alongside hearty local cuisine, providing a laid-back lifestyle complemented by various outdoor activities. Its climate features hot summers and mild winters, making it a hospitable year-round destination for those who enjoy diverse seasonal activities.

Another viable alternative is Louisville, Kentucky, which shares similar characteristics with Birmingham in terms of work opportunities and community atmosphere for Adult Respiratory Therapists. The salary range in Louisville typically aligns with that of Birmingham, around $60,000 to $70,000, while the cost of living remains affordable, making housing accessible even in the city center. Louisville has a reputation for a supportive healthcare environment, with various hospitals and clinics offering competitive positions. The city is steeped in tradition and offers lively cultural experiences, including the famed Kentucky Derby, bourbon distilleries, and vibrant arts festivals. With four distinct seasons, the climate encourages outdoor activities from spring to fall, enhancing the overall lifestyle experience for residents.

Lastly, Columbia, South Carolina, stands out as a comparable option for Adult Respiratory Therapists seeking a balance between work and lifestyle similar to Birmingham. The salary range is fairly close, typically between $58,000 and $69,000 annually, while the cost of living is affordable with a range of housing options, including historic homes and newer developments. The work environment in Columbia encourages collaboration among healthcare professionals, fostering career advancement within a friendly setting. With a climate that boasts mild winters and sunny summers, residents can enjoy various outdoor activities, parks, and festivals throughout the year. The lifestyle blends Southern charm with a relatively low-key pace, with ample opportunities for cultural engagement, dining, and entertainment, all contributing to a well-rounded living experience.
